Active ingredient

Chloroxylenol 0.25%

Purpose

Antibacterial

Uses
  • for hand washing to decrease bacteria on the skin
Warnings

For external use only.

When using this product

  • avoid contact with eyes. In case of eye contact, flush with water.

Stop use and ask a doctor if

  • irritation and redness develops.

If pregnant or breast-feeding,

ask a health professional before use

Keep out of reach of children.

If swallowed, get medical help or contact a Poison Control Center right away.

Directions
  • pump into hands, wet as needed
  • lather vigorously for at least 15 seconds
  • wash skin, rinse and dry thoroughly
Inactive ingredients

Water, Sodium Laureth Sulfate, Cocamidopropyl Betaine, Cocamide MEA, Glycerin, Glycol Stearate, Sodium Chloride, PEG-150 Distearate, Citric Acid, Fragrance, Methylisothiazolinone, Methylchloroisothiazolinone, Disodium EDTA, D&C Red NO. 33 FD&C Red No.4.
